Daily Habits That Preserve Your Floors' Beauty


A huge part of wood floor treatment is uniformity. Daily tasks such as strolling with wet footwear or dragging furniture can quicken damage. It's outstanding just how much of a difference small changes can make. Something as easy as leaving shoes at the door or sweeping with a soft broom every night can extend the life of your flooring's finish.


It's likewise crucial to manage moisture thoroughly. Wood and water have a challenging partnership. A damp wipe may look like the best device, however too much water can seep right into joints and create swelling or buckling in time. A a little moist microfiber mop is a better choice-- and if you're in an area like San Jose, where seaside air can be moist, keeping humidity levels regular inside is equally as necessary.


Seasonal Changes and How to Handle Them


Seasonal changes frequently indicate adjustments in humidity and temperature, which hardwood floors react to greater than the majority of realize. You may discover your flooring broadening somewhat in the summer season and having in the winter. These fluctuations are normal, but if they're too extreme, gaps or twisting can happen.

Dealing with Scratches and Dullness properly


Gradually, minor scratches and scuffs are inevitable. The trick is to address them before they grow or collect. If you have family pets or often rearrange furnishings, you'll see more signs of surface area wear. Felt pads under furnishings legs can stop a number of these issues, yet what regarding the marks that currently exist?


Light scrapes can frequently be rubbed out with a touch-up pen or wood repair set. For dullness, utilizing a floor gloss that's suitable with your surface can restore several of the original luster. Long-Term Maintenance: When and How to Refinish


Every floor gets to a point where fundamental cleansing no longer restores its look. That's where refinishing comes in. This process entails sanding down the surface to eliminate old coatings and then applying a brand-new safety layer. Depending on the wear and kind of timber, floorings can generally be refinished every 7 to 10 years.
